At what point are flights Cancelled?

Airlines also cancel flights when they do not have an aircraft available for the flight. This can occur when the aircraft scheduled for the flight must actually undergoe maintenance or fixed after an issue was identified. More commonly, passengers can be left without a plane in the case of "rotational delays".

Does Porter charge for carry on?

Porter Airlines (PD) allows 1 carry-on bag and 1 personal item (purse, briefcase, laptop bag) per passenger fee free. Carry-on should not exceed the following size and weight restrictions: 47 linear inches (22 x 16 x 9 in) or 118 centimeters (55 x 40 x 23 cm) including handles and wheels.

How early should I be at the airport porter?

Getting to the airport, completing check-in and going through security takes time, so we recommend arriving at the airport as early as possible; no later than 60 minutes prior to a domestic flight and 90 minutes prior to an international flight.

How do you use a porter credit?

Reservation or account credits

Your reservation or account credit can be applied on a Payment page of your online transaction. In order to use your account credit, you must be signed into your VIPorter account.

Is Porter owned by Air Canada?

Owned by Porter Aviation Holdings, formerly known as REGCO Holdings Inc., Porter operates regularly scheduled flights between Toronto and locations in Canada and the United States using Canadian-built Bombardier Q400 turboprop aircraft.

What happens if easyJet cancels your flight?

If your flight has been cancelled, we will try to get you an easyJet flight to your final destination within 24 hours of your original flight. If there are no easyJet flights available to get you to your destination within 24 hours, you have the option to transfer to another airline, take a train, bus or hire a car.

Which airlines cancel the most flights?

Among the airlines that canceled the most flights last year are some of the nation's largest: American Airlines with 2.5 percent of its flights canceled; Southwest Airlines, also with a 2.5-percent cancellation rate; and United with flights canceled at a rate of 2.4 percent.
